Main Categories of Traffic Signs in Slovak

Výstražné značky (Warning Signs)

Warning signs, or “výstražné značky,” alert drivers to potential dangers ahead. These signs are typically triangular with a red border. Common examples include:

Learning these signs helps you anticipate what’s coming and prepare accordingly.

Príkazové značky (Mandatory Signs)

Mandatory signs, or “príkazové značky,” indicate actions that drivers must take. These are generally circular with a blue background. Examples include:

Recognizing these signs ensures you comply with traffic regulations in Slovakia.

Zákazové značky (Prohibitory Signs)

Prohibitory signs, or “zákazové značky,” tell drivers what is not allowed. These signs are usually circular with a red border and a white background. Some important examples are:

Understanding prohibitory signs can save you from fines and ensure smooth travel.

Informačné značky (Information Signs)

Information signs, or “informačné značky,” provide helpful guidance to road users. These signs are typically rectangular or square and blue or green. Examples include:

These signs make traveling and finding essential services much easier.
